CanvasとChatGPTの違いを徹底比較!絵を描くツールと賢い会話AIの使い分けを中学生にもわかる解説

  • このエントリーをはてなブックマークに追加
CanvasとChatGPTの違いを徹底比較!絵を描くツールと賢い会話AIの使い分けを中学生にもわかる解説
この記事を書いた人

中嶋悟

名前:中嶋 悟(なかじま さとる) ニックネーム:サトルン 年齢:28歳 性別:男性 職業:会社員(IT系メーカー・マーケティング部門) 通勤場所:東京都千代田区・本社オフィス 通勤時間:片道約45分(電車+徒歩) 居住地:東京都杉並区・阿佐ヶ谷の1LDKマンション 出身地:神奈川県横浜市 身長:175cm 血液型:A型 誕生日:1997年5月12日 趣味:比較記事を書くこと、カメラ散歩、ガジェット収集、カフェ巡り、映画鑑賞(特に洋画)、料理(最近はスパイスカレー作りにハマり中) 性格:分析好き・好奇心旺盛・マイペース・几帳面だけど時々おおざっぱ・物事をとことん調べたくなるタイプ 1日(平日)のタイムスケジュール 6:30 起床。まずはコーヒーを淹れながらニュースとSNSチェック 7:00 朝食(自作のオートミールorトースト)、ブログの下書きや記事ネタ整理 8:00 出勤準備 8:30 電車で通勤(この間にポッドキャストやオーディオブックでインプット) 9:15 出社。午前は資料作成やメール返信 12:00 ランチはオフィス近くの定食屋かカフェ 13:00 午後は会議やマーケティング企画立案、データ分析 18:00 退社 19:00 帰宅途中にスーパー寄って買い物 19:30 夕食&YouTubeやNetflixでリラックスタイム 21:00 ブログ執筆や写真編集、次の記事の構成作成 23:00 読書(比較記事のネタ探しも兼ねる) 23:45 就寝準備 24:00 就寝


Canvasの基本と仕組み

CanvasとはHTML5にある描画用の要素で、ページ内に描画するための白いキャンバスの領域を作ります。Canvas自体は画像や絵を持っているわけではなく、JavaScriptの描画APIを使ってこの上に図形や絵を描くのです。つまりCanvasは「絵を描くための道具箱」であり、実際の絵はコードの指示で作られます。プログラミングを通じて色を塗ったり、線を引いたり、図形を動かしたり、アニメーションを作ることができます。Canvasの最大の強みは動的な描画が可能だという点です。
例えば、ゲームの背景を動かしたり、データを棒グラフで表示したり、インタラクティブなUIの要素を動かすことができます。
Canvasは絵心の表現力を自動で作ってくれるツールではなく、描画の指示をコードとして積み重ねる作業が大切です。
この点を理解するとCanvasは「器」ではなく「発想を形にする道具」だと感じられます。
始めるにはHTMLにCanvas要素を置き、JavaScriptで描画処理を書くのが基本です。
難しく感じても心配はいりません。まずは小さな円を描くところから始め、徐々に線や図形、色の組み合わせを増やしていくと、絵づくりの感覚とプログラミングの考え方の両方が身についていきます。


ChatGPTの基本と仕組み

ChatGPTはOpenAIが作った大規模言語モデルのひとつで、自然言語の文章を理解して人間のような文章で返してくれるAIです。大量の本やウェブの記事を学習データとして使い、そこで見つかった語彙や文章のパターンを組み合わせて、次にくる言葉を確率的に予測します。入力された文章の意味を読み取り、質問に答えたり、要約を作成したり、コードの例を提示したり、アイデアを広げる手伝いをします。ここで大切なのは、ChatGPTが「知識の百科事典を持つ人」ではなく、「学習データのパターンを組み合わせて新しい文章を作る生成モデル」であることです。そのため、最新情報や個別の体験には必ずしも正確に対応できないことがあります。
使い方のコツは、目的をはっきりさせ、出力してほしい形式を伝えることです。たとえば要点だけ欲しいときは箇条書きを頼んだり、コードを作ってほしいときは言語を指定したりします。
ChatGPTは授業の準備やレポートの下書き、英語表現の練習、アイデアの整理など多くの場面で役立ちます。適切な指示と検証を組み合わせることで、学習の効率を高める強力なツールになるでしょう。


CanvasとChatGPTの違いと使い分け

この二つは根本的に目的が違います。Canvasは絵を描くための道具で、コードを使って描画を指示します。一方ChatGPTは文章を作り出す道具で、自然言語の入力をもとにテキストを返します。用途が完全に異なるため、同じ場面で同時に代替することは難しいことが多いです。Canvasはゲーム、データの可視化、インタラクティブなUI作りなどに強く、ChatGPTは文章作成、要約、質問応答、学習の補助に強いです。
これらを組み合わせると、たとえばCanvasで可視化したデータについて、ChatGPTに解説文や報告書の下書きを作ってもらう、という使い方が自然にできます。


able>観点CanvasChatGPT主な用途絵を描く画面を作る文章を生成する対話AI入力コードと描画指示自然言語の入力出力図形画像・アニメーションテキスト・コード・アイデア仕組み描画APIの実行機械学習モデルの推論学ぶべき技術JavaScript 2DコンテキストNLP・プロンプト設計ble>

つまり、Canvasは「視覚的な成果物を作る道具」で、ChatGPTは「言葉の成果物を作る道具」です。実践的には、Canvasで作った図や画面の説明をChatGPTに解説してもらうと、学習の理解が深まります。
この違いと使い分けを覚えておくと、授業や課題の準備がスムーズになり、プロジェクト全体の品質を高められます。最初は小さな実験から始め、CanvasとChatGPTをそれぞれの良さで活用していくのが良い方法です。


ピックアップ解説

放課後、友達とCanvasとChatGPTの話をしていたときのことです。私はCanvasで絵を描く楽しさを友達に伝え、友達はChatGPTの使い方を教えてくれました。すると友達がこう言いました。『ChatGPTは大量の言葉のパターンを覚えて、それを組み合わせて新しい文章を作るんだ。つまり答えそのものを“知っている”わけではなく、過去の経験のすり合わせから最適な言葉を出しているだけなんだよ』私はそれを聞いて「なるほど、AIは“体験”を持つわけではなく、”推論の工夫”をする道具なんだ」と納得しました。Canvasは手を動かして描く道具、ChatGPTは言葉を作る力。それを活用する場面も異なる。だからこそ、両方を学べば、デザインと文章の両方で強い人になれると感じました。


ITの人気記事

ズームとズームワークプレイスの違いとは?初心者でもわかる徹底解説!
780viws
青写真と青焼きの違いとは?簡単解説でわかりやすく理解しよう!
745viws
「画素(ピクセル)とは何?解説と画像の違いをやさしく理解しよう」
622viws
CADデータとDXFデータの違いを徹底解説!初心者でもわかる使い分けのポイント
397viws
HTTPとHTTPSの違いをわかりやすく解説!安全なネット利用のために知っておきたいポイント
380viws
スター結線とデルタ結線の違いを徹底解説!初心者でも分かる電気の基本
345viws
モバイルデータ通信番号と電話番号の違いを徹底解説!初心者でもわかるスマホの基礎知識
332viws
IPアドレスとデフォルトゲートウェイの違いをわかりやすく解説!ネットワークの基本を理解しよう
317viws
API仕様書とIF仕様書の違いを徹底解説!初心者でもわかるポイントとは?
302viws
USB充電器とアダプターの違いとは?初心者にもわかりやすく解説!
256viws
RGBとsRGBの違いって何?初心者でもわかる色の基本知識
250viws
UPSと非常用電源の違いとは?初心者でもわかる電源設備の基礎知識
242viws
グロメットとコンジットの違いとは?わかりやすく解説!
240viws
DFDとER図の違いをわかりやすく解説!初心者でも理解できる基本ポイント
235viws
RGBとVGAの違いを徹底解説!初心者にもわかりやすい映像信号の基礎知識
233viws
SSDとUSBメモリの違いを徹底解説!初心者でもわかる保存デバイスの選び方
232viws
通信線と電力線の違いとは?意外と知らない基本ポイントを徹底解説!
219viws
【保存版】webサイト名とページタイトルの違いとは?初心者でも簡単にわかる解説
217viws
インターフォンとインターホンの違いって何?わかりやすく解説!
215viws
ONUとWi-Fiルーターの違いをわかりやすく解説!初心者でも理解できるポイントとは?
204viws

新着記事

ITの関連記事